Apple iPad

The iPad was introduced as one of the first tablet devices of this generation. It can be thought of as a super-charged iPod touch, with a far larger screen and many more exciting features. The iPad has Apple's 1 GHz A4 system and 512 MB of RAM.

Review of Apple iPad 32 GB Wi-Fi

When I first heard of its announcement one of my chief complaints about the iPad was Apple's decision to use the iPhone OS. Instead of crippling the capability of the tablet; why not use a modified version of Snow Leopard?

Brilliant display; Long battery life; Great media player; Well built; looks great; Can be used as picture frame when docked; Built in Wireless N Capability; Huge selection of Apps (counting iPhone/iPod Touch ones

Non-Removable battery; Mono Speaker; Fingerprint magnet; No built in mic or camera; Closed ecosystem

this is not an iPad air 2 it's the 2017 model

this iPad has the A9 chip, which was in iphone 6s and 6s plus not the A10 chip in iphone 7's, and not he A8X chip the iPad air 2 has. it also does not have an anti-reflective screen and a laminated screen.
